Quick Facts About Chung's Chippy

Chung's Chippy place has a number of strengths and weaknesses based on the comments provided. In terms of strengths, one major advantage is that they offer low prices and generous portion sizes. This is particularly noteworthy considering the location of the restaurant near Manchester City Center. Customers appreciate the affordable prices and the fact that they get a lot of food for their money.
Another strength of Chung's Chippy is the quick service. Several customers mentioned that their orders were delivered promptly and the food was hot when it arrived. Quick service is always a positive aspect of a restaurant experience, as customers do not want to wait for long periods of time to receive their food.
Additionally, the salt and pepper box dish received positive feedback. Many customers commented that it tasted authentic and flavorful, reminiscent of the dishes they would find in Hong Kong. The combination of different ingredients, such as chips, chicken nuggets, and ribs, was mentioned as unique but delicious. The portion size of the salt and pepper box was also praised, with some customers noting that it was enough to feed two people comfortably.
Furthermore, the Cantonese-speaking staff and chefs were seen as a positive by one customer. This individual, being from Hong Kong, appreciated the authenticity that the use of Cantonese language brought to the restaurant. It gave them confidence in the quality and taste of the food.
On the other hand, there are some weaknesses that should be addressed. One major complaint from a customer was about the chips. They described them as the worst chips they had ever had, claiming they were dry, tasteless, and both dry and oily at the same time. This negative opinion of the chips is significant, especially for a chippy place where chips are typically a staple and one expects them to be well-made.
Another comment mentioned that the batter on the fish was too heavy and oily, taking away from an otherwise enjoyable dish. The customer felt that it should have been crispier rather than greasy. This criticism suggests that there may be inconsistency in the quality of the batter or that it is not prepared with the right technique.
Furthermore, there were a few complaints about the taste and preparation of the Chinese food. One customer expressed disappointment with the quality of the rice, stating that it appeared reheated and overcooked. They found the rice to be hard and inedible. Another customer mentioned that the basic egg fried rice did not meet their expectations as soy sauce was added to it, which they did not typically see in fried rice. They also found the curry and sweet and sour dishes to be too saucy and almost soupy.
Overall, while Chung's Chippy place has some strengths such as affordable prices, large portion sizes, and quick service, there are some areas that need improvement. Specifically, attention should be given to the quality and consistency of the chips, as well as the preparation of the Chinese dishes, particularly the texture of the rice and the balance of sauces. By addressing these weaknesses, Chung's Chippy has the potential to provide a more satisfying dining experience for all its customers.

Staffs and Chiefs are speaking Cantonese! That’s when I got my expectations high, I’m from Hong Kong, obviously I will be picky in Chinese food. I have ordered twice from Chung’s first time I ordered the meal for two, second for the 9” salt and pepper box along with beef fried udon.
For the meal for two, nice soup and prawn crackers. The egg fried rice was not bad, but not the typical fried rice I was expecting as I don’t usually see soy sauce added to it, it was not bad tho, just I prefer without soy sauce. The curry and the sweet and sour taste some how like Hong Kong, but less spicy and less sour, I guess foreigners will like it this way, no complaints, I get it. But they were too saucy for me, almost soupy, maybe less sauce will be better!
For the salt and pepper box, holy damn, taste exactly like Hong Kong! In Hong Kong we usually do sale and pepper with squids, pork chop, tofu and shrimp. With chips, chicken nuggets, ribs, absolutely new to me, but absolutely delicious!! It was spicy, flavourful, authentic! Only complaint is the deep fried chick strips or pork idk, too chewy for me, got a sore jaw eating them. The udon taste like Hong Kong as well, recommend adding a bit of sriracha, nice!
